About

Pin Liu is a scholar working on Materials Chemistry, Biomedical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Pin Liu has authored 22 papers receiving a total of 760 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Materials Chemistry, 11 papers in Biomedical Engineering and 8 papers in Electrical and Electronic Engineering. Recurrent topics in Pin Liu’s work include Ferroelectric and Piezoelectric Materials (9 papers), Dielectric materials and actuators (8 papers) and Microwave Dielectric Ceramics Synthesis (4 papers). Pin Liu is often cited by papers focused on Ferroelectric and Piezoelectric Materials (9 papers), Dielectric materials and actuators (8 papers) and Microwave Dielectric Ceramics Synthesis (4 papers). Pin Liu collaborates with scholars based in China, Vietnam and Japan. Pin Liu's co-authors include Yunming Li, Yong‐Sheng Hu, Xuejie Huang, Liquan Chen, Hong Li, Shenglin Jiang, Zhong Li, Xiaochen Dong, Changjin Ou and Guangzu Zhang and has published in prestigious journals such as Journal of Materials Chemistry A, Construction and Building Materials and Journal of Materials Chemistry C.
